For our September event, we visit The GBS Stadium, home of Ipswich Wanderers Football Club on Humber Doucy Lane (Playford Road end). The club competes in the Isthmian League North, at Step 4 (4 levels below the Football League). Over the last few years, the club had back to back promotions, which took it to the highest level in its history – which also required a lot of work to bring it up to the ground grading requirements. With their refurbished clubhouse, we are welcomed to visit the club and see how the club is looking and what facilities there are as a venue for events and parties.
